The problem of stopping of a solid body when its circular area rests on a horizontal plane is considered assuming that the pressure is distributed according to the Hertzian law and the friction forces are characterized by orthotropic properties. The statement that the instant center of velocities is located at the stopping moment is verified. The obtained results can serve to simulate the motion of solids when they rest on a circular platform in order to solve contact problems when analyzing erosive wear.
